Output 73aabdc9d4b87f215976d21ae021c18c04c0fc8a61406bda2277f3bf73dc0f44:2

value
5247724
script pubkey
OP_0 OP_PUSHBYTES_20 e8f4d9c9ca5704b4c790a9ee8031aec64a2871ae
address
tb1qar6dnjw22uztf3us48hgqvdwce9zsudwnfkmv9
transaction
73aabdc9d4b87f215976d21ae021c18c04c0fc8a61406bda2277f3bf73dc0f44